pub struct RequestDecompressionLayer { /* private fields */ }compression only.Expand description
Decompresses request bodies and calls its underlying service.
Transparently decompresses request bodies based on the Content-Encoding header.
When the encoding in the Content-Encoding header is not accepted an Unsupported Media Type
status code will be returned with the accepted encodings in the Accept-Encoding header.
Enabling pass-through of unaccepted encodings will not return an Unsupported Media Type. But
will call the underlying service with the unmodified request if the encoding is not supported.
This is disabled by default.
